Is University of Texas at Arlington safe?

The University of Texas at Arlington is one of the 100 safest college or university campuses in America, according to The National Council for Home Safety and Security. The council is a trade association comprised of home security professionals across the United States.

Is the area around UT Austin Safe?

The University of Texas at Austin reported 85 safety-related incidents involving students while on Austin public property near campus in 2019. Of the 3,990 colleges and universities that reported crime and safety data, 3,962 of them reported fewer incidents than this.

Does Arlington Texas get tornadoes?

About Arlington, Texas Arlington is a large city and has a total estimated population of 379,600 people. The city has experienced a whopping 271 tornadoes since 1950. Arlington is at very high risk for tornado activity, with an average of 4 tornadoes per year, typically resulting in no fatalities.
